C13H13BrClN3O — CID 135342917
1-(6-bromo-8-chloroisoquinolin-3-yl)-3-propan-2-ylurea (PubChem CID 135342917) has the molecular formula C13H13BrClN3O and a molecular weight of 342.62 g/mol. Its IUPAC name is 1-(6-bromo-8-chloroisoquinolin-3-yl)-3-propan-2-ylurea.
| Compound Name | 1-(6-bromo-8-chloroisoquinolin-3-yl)-3-propan-2-ylurea |
|---|---|
| PubChem CID | 135342917 |
| Molecular Formula | C13H13BrClN3O |
| Molecular Weight | 342.62 g/mol |
| Exact Mass | 340.99 |
| IUPAC Name | 1-(6-bromo-8-chloroisoquinolin-3-yl)-3-propan-2-ylurea |
| SMILES | CC(C)NC(=O)Nc1cc2cc(Br)cc(Cl)c2cn1 |
| InChI | InChI=1S/C13H13BrClN3O/c1-7(2)17-13(19)18-12-4-8-3-9(14)5-11(15)10(8)6-16-12/h3-7H,1-2H3,(H2,16,17,18,19) |
| InChIKey | BDASZCRSCWBPRV-UHFFFAOYSA-N |
| XLogP | 4.18 |
| TPSA | 54.02 Ų |
| H-Bond Donors | 2 |
| H-Bond Acceptors | 2 |
| Rotatable Bonds | 2 |
| Heavy Atoms | 19 |
